How do I drop a foreign key constraint only if it exists in sql server?
提问by solrevdev
I can drop a table if it exists using the following code but do not know how to do the same with a constraint:

IF EXISTS(SELECT 1 FROM sys.objects WHERE OBJECT_ID = OBJECT_ID(N'TableName') AND type = (N'U')) DROP TABLE TableName
go
I also add the constraint using this code:

ALTER TABLE [dbo].[TableName]
WITH CHECK ADD CONSTRAINT [FK_TableName_TableName2] FOREIGN KEY([FK_Name])
REFERENCES [dbo].[TableName2] ([ID])
go

The more simple solution is provided in Eric Isaacs'sanswer. However, it will find constraints on any table. If you want to target a foreign key constraint on a specific table, use this:

IF EXISTS (SELECT *
FROM sys.foreign_keys
WHERE object_id = OBJECT_ID(N'dbo.FK_TableName_TableName2')
AND parent_object_id = OBJECT_ID(N'dbo.TableName')
)
ALTER TABLE [dbo.TableName] DROP CONSTRAINT [FK_TableName_TableName2]

This is a lot simpler than the current proposed solution:

IF (OBJECT_ID('dbo.FK_ConstraintName', 'F') IS NOT NULL)
BEGIN
ALTER TABLE dbo.TableName DROP CONSTRAINT FK_ConstraintName
END
If you need to drop another type of constraint, these are the applicable codes to pass into the OBJECT_ID() function in the second parameter position:

C = CHECK constraint
D = DEFAULT (constraint or stand-alone)
F = FOREIGN KEY constraint
PK = PRIMARY KEY constraint
UQ = UNIQUE constraint
You can also use OBJECT_ID without the second parameter.

In SQL Server 2016 you can use DROP IF EXISTS:

CREATE TABLE t(id int primary key,
parentid int
constraint tpartnt foreign key references t(id))
GO
ALTER TABLE t
DROP CONSTRAINT IF EXISTS tpartnt
GO
DROP TABLE IF EXISTS t

James's answerworks just fine if you know the name of the actual constraint. The tricky thing is that in legacy and other real world scenarios you may not knowwhat the constraint is called.

If this is the case you risk creating duplicate constraints, to avoid you can use:

create function fnGetForeignKeyName
(
@ParentTableName nvarchar(255),
@ParentColumnName nvarchar(255),
@ReferencedTableName nvarchar(255),
@ReferencedColumnName nvarchar(255)
)
returns nvarchar(255)
as
begin
declare @name nvarchar(255)
select @name = fk.name from sys.foreign_key_columns fc
join sys.columns pc on pc.column_id = parent_column_id and parent_object_id = pc.object_id
join sys.columns rc on rc.column_id = referenced_column_id and referenced_object_id = rc.object_id
join sys.objects po on po.object_id = pc.object_id
join sys.objects ro on ro.object_id = rc.object_id
join sys.foreign_keys fk on fk.object_id = fc.constraint_object_id
where
po.object_id = object_id(@ParentTableName) and
ro.object_id = object_id(@ReferencedTableName) and
pc.name = @ParentColumnName and
rc.name = @ReferencedColumnName
return @name
end
go
declare @name nvarchar(255)
declare @sql nvarchar(4000)
-- hunt for the constraint name on 'Badges.BadgeReasonTypeId' table refs the 'BadgeReasonTypes.Id'
select @name = dbo.fnGetForeignKeyName('dbo.Badges', 'BadgeReasonTypeId', 'dbo.BadgeReasonTypes', 'Id')
-- if we find it, the name will not be null
if @name is not null
begin
set @sql = 'alter table Badges drop constraint ' + replace(@name,']', ']]')
exec (@sql)
end
